An instrument mechanic is a skilled professional respon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ing various types of instruments and control systems used in industrial settings. They work with a wide range of instruments such as pressure gauges, temperature sensors, flow meters, and control valves. Instrument mechanics are proficient in reading technical diagrams and blueprints to identify and troubleshoot issues in the instrumentation systems. They use specialized tools and equipment to calibrate, adjust, and test instruments to ensure accurate readings and proper functioning. Additionally, they may also be involved in upgrading or replacing outdated instruments and implementing new control systems.

Instrument Mechanic salary in Argentina
Average Yearly Salary of Instrument Mechanic in Argentina is approximately 4,726,002 ARS (15,758 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.
